LGTM3 On Thursday, October 5, 2023 at 1:36:25 PM UTC-7 Scott Jehl wrote:
> Thanks!! > > On Thursday, 5 October 2023 at 16:14:19 UTC-4 Dale Curtis wrote: > >> Thanks! >> > >> On Thu, Oct 5, 2023 at 12:53 PM Yoav Weiss <yoav...@chromium.org> wrote: >> > LGTM1 >>> >>> Thanks for correcting this historical mistake! >>> >>> On Thu, Oct 5, 2023, 21:11 Dale Curtis <dalec...@chromium.org> wrote: >>> >>>> Contact emailsdalec...@chromium.org >>>> >>>> ExplainerNone >>>> >>> >>> We could almost use MDN as the explainer, other than my comment below. >>> >>> >>>> >>>> Specification >>>> https://html.spec.whatwg.org/multipage/media.html#loading-the-media-resource >>>> >>>> Design docs >>>> https://developer.mozilla.org/en-US/docs/Web/HTML/Element/source#media >>>> >>> >>> MDN still says the media on<source> is only allowed with a <picture> >>> parent. Could y'all file an issue to get that fixed? >>> >> One was already filed here: >> https://github.com/mdn/content/issues/27079 >> > >> >>> >>> >>>> >>>> Summary >>>> >>>> Adds support for CSS media queries to <source> elements used with >>>> <video> elements. Allowing developers to use media query syntax to tell >>>> the >>>> browser which source should be preferred for a given environment. >>>> >>>> >>>> Blink componentBlink>Media>Video >>>> <https://bugs.chromium.org/p/chromium/issues/list?q=component:Blink%3EMedia%3EVideo> >>>> >>>> TAG reviewNone >>>> >>> >>> Not required as it's part of the spec and shipped in other >>> implementations. >>> >> >>>> >>>> TAG review statusNot applicable >>>> >>>> Risks >>>> >>>> >>>> Interoperability and Compatibility >>>> >>>> Chromium used to support this feature, but it was deprecated and >>>> removed in https://bugs.chromium.org/p/chromium/issues/detail?id=338197 >>>> -- foolip@ now believes this removal was incorrect. >>>> >>>> >>>> *Gecko*: Shipped/Shipping ( >>>> https://bugzilla.mozilla.org/show_bug.cgi?id=1836128) >>>> >>>> *WebKit*: Shipped/Shipping ( >>>> https://github.com/whatwg/html/issues/6363#issuecomment-1556228111) >>>> >>>> *Web developers*: Positive (12 stars on the issue. Developers are >>>> passionate enough to implement the feature themselves in Firefox) >>>> >>>> *Other signals*: >>>> >>>> WebView application risks >>>> >>>> Does this intent deprecate or change behavior of existing APIs, such >>>> that it has potentially high risk for Android WebView-based applications? >>>> >>>> None >>>> >>>> >>>> Debuggability >>>> >>>> None >>>> >>>> >>>> Will this feature be supported on all six Blink platforms (Windows, >>>> Mac, Linux, Chrome OS, Android, and Android WebView)?Yes >>>> >>>> Is this feature fully tested by web-platform-tests >>>> <https://chromium.googlesource.com/chromium/src/+/main/docs/testing/web_platform_tests.md> >>>> ?Yes >>>> >>>> >>>> https://wpt.fyi/results/html/semantics/embedded-content/media-elements/loading-the-media-resource/resource-selection-source-media-env-change.html?label=master&label=experimental&aligned >>>> >>>> >>>> >>>> Flag name on chrome://flagsNone >>>> >>>> Finch feature nameVideoSourceMediaQuerySupport >>>> >>>> Requires code in //chrome?False >>>> >>>> Tracking bug >>>> https://bugs.chromium.org/p/chromium/issues/detail?id=1450316 >>>> >>>> Estimated milestones >>>> Shipping on desktop 120 >>>> Shipping on Android 120 >>>> Shipping on WebView 120 >>>> >>>> Anticipated spec changes >>>> >>>> Open questions about a feature may be a source of future web compat or >>>> interop issues. Please list open issues (e.g. links to known github issues >>>> in the project for the feature specification) whose resolution may >>>> introduce web compat/interop risk (e.g., changing to naming or structure >>>> of >>>> the API in a non-backward-compatible way). >>>> None >>>> >>>> Link to entry on the Chrome Platform Status >>>> https://chromestatus.com/feature/5144127067127808 >>>> >>>> This intent message was generated by Chrome Platform Status >>>> <https://chromestatus.com/>. >>>> >>>> -- >>>> You received this message because you are subscribed to the Google >>>> Groups "blink-dev" group. >>>> >>> To unsubscribe from this group and stop receiving emails from it, send >>>> an email to blink-dev+...@chromium.org. >>> >>> >>>> To view this discussion on the web visit >>>> https://groups.google.com/a/chromium.org/d/msgid/blink-dev/CAPUDrwcJ42qj-ddQQcRi8f-YmfmzbkU-VStxdeM%2By_8u3%3Dh9-Q%40mail.gmail.com >>>> >>>> <https://groups.google.com/a/chromium.org/d/msgid/blink-dev/CAPUDrwcJ42qj-ddQQcRi8f-YmfmzbkU-VStxdeM%2By_8u3%3Dh9-Q%40mail.gmail.com?utm_medium=email&utm_source=footer> >>>> . >>>> >>> -- You received this message because you are subscribed to the Google Groups "blink-dev" group. To unsubscribe from this group and stop receiving emails from it, send an email to blink-dev+unsubscr...@chromium.org. To view this discussion on the web visit https://groups.google.com/a/chromium.org/d/msgid/blink-dev/e7a53d3f-db6c-4622-81b4-9be31bcfda0an%40chromium.org.